Siamese Ginger (Alpinia Galanga) is a perennial herb in the Zingiberaceae family with moderate care difficulty. It requires moderate watering and full sun or partial shade light in USDA hardiness zones 9-12. This plant is safe for cats and dogs. It can be grown indoors.

Alpinia galanga is a tropical evergreen perennial herb known for its aromatic rhizome, widely used in Southeast Asian cuisine and traditional medicine.
